When you make sofp in your lecture, there are two $ upside. some figures are written on the left side $ and the other figures are written on right side $. For example non-current assets are on the right, current assets are on the left, sum of two are on the right. Is there any rule which figure is on the left and which figure is on the right?
I do explain this in one of the very first lectures 🙂
There is no need to have two columns, but it looks nice if you simply show the total of non-current assets, current assets etc. in the right hand column, and the list of figures that make up the total in the left hand column.
However it is not relevant for the exam because you will not be asked to produce full SOFP’s 🙂
